Ovladanie 7 Segment displeja

Kecajte o čom chcete...

Moderátori: mirosne, Moderátori

Používateľov profilový obrázok
jezevec
Ultimate člen
Ultimate člen
Príspevky: 1773
Dátum registrácie: 22 Aug 2008, 00:00
Bydlisko: JM

Re: Ovladanie 7 Segment displeja

Príspevok od používateľa jezevec » 16 Mar 2019, 17:56

Z MCU log0 není reálná nula, ale třeba 0,8V, dej z báze T1 proti zemi odpor cca 4k7.

Teď jsem se pořádně podíval na to tvoje schéma, takže ten odpor patří do báze T2 (co vede na mcu).
0
Naposledy upravil/-a jezevec v 16 Mar 2019, 18:23, upravené celkom 1 krát.

Atlass
Nový člen
Nový člen
Príspevky: 76
Dátum registrácie: 16 Mar 2019, 16:29

Re: Ovladanie 7 Segment displeja

Príspevok od používateľa Atlass » 16 Mar 2019, 18:00

Táto časť obvodu bude slúžiť na prepínanie číslic pri multiplexovaní (2 číslice).

Segmenty budú prepínané cez 74HC595N + tranzistorové pole ULN2003A.

Display má takýto popis:

Segment Forward Voltage:approx. DC 13V
Decimal Point Voltage:approx. DC 5.4V
Forward Current:30-40mA

Práve som vyskúšal zapojenie s 10K pre všetky R + sériovo dioda ku R1. Výsledok ten istý :confused: . môže to byť spôsobené zlou voľbou Q1?
Tranzistor som si premeral a vyzerá byť ok.
0

kamilko
Stály člen
Stály člen
Príspevky: 269
Dátum registrácie: 21 Okt 2017, 14:07
Bydlisko: kosice

Re: Ovladanie 7 Segment displeja

Príspevok od používateľa kamilko » 16 Mar 2019, 18:18

Pouzi udn2981 alebo optoclen.
A 557 to nezvladne,mozno bc640 ten n a paierovo 1A.

Tych 30mA mas na segment?
0

peterple
Ultimate člen
Ultimate člen
Príspevky: 2328
Dátum registrácie: 25 Jún 2013, 21:06
Bydlisko: Krajné
Vek: 57
Kontaktovať používateľa:

Re: Ovladanie 7 Segment displeja

Príspevok od používateľa peterple » 16 Mar 2019, 18:22

Tranzistory sú OK. Bez Q2 to nepôjde lebo 5V adruino nedokáže zavrieť Q1. Videl som už riešenie kde sa pridala zenerova dioda ale to nie je podľa mňa veľmi pekné riešenie aj keď dá sa našolíchať aby fungovalo. Takže treba dvojstupňový spínací stupeň. To že Q1 zopneš ak sa chytíš bázy v poriadku. Podstatné je aby sa Q1 zatvoril ak tam Q2 nebude. Potom je problém to že sa ti Q2 nezatvára na 100percent. A tomu by malo pomôcť ako písal Jezevec odpor medzi bázou Q2 a zemou.

Si si istý že tam potrebuješ multiplex? 595 sú predsa posuváky. Takže naposúvaš dve číslice a svieti ti to stále. Už len kvôli jasu je to lepšie.
A čo takto použiť TPIC6B595. Všetky svoje LED displej robím s týmto obvodom. A doteraz som s ním nemal problém.
0
Ukáž múdremu chybu a on sa ti poďakuje. Ukáž chybu hlupákovi a on sa urazí.

maskrtnik01
Ultimate člen
Ultimate člen
Príspevky: 2574
Dátum registrácie: 20 Júl 2010, 00:00
Bydlisko: okolie KE
Vek: 27

Re: Ovladanie 7 Segment displeja

Príspevok od používateľa maskrtnik01 » 16 Mar 2019, 19:35

Len malý detail, už je aj TPIC6C595, použil by som ten.

Alebo na ešte väčšie napätia ak by bolo, teraz som začal robiť digitronové hodiny s HV5122. 2x IO, 2x blokovací C, 6x anódový odpor a môžem riadiť cez MCU celé hodiny. Jediná nevýhoda, potrebuje 12V logiku, ale to sa dá posunúť.
0

Atlass
Nový člen
Nový člen
Príspevky: 76
Dátum registrácie: 16 Mar 2019, 16:29

Re: Ovladanie 7 Segment displeja

Príspevok od používateľa Atlass » 16 Mar 2019, 20:50

TPIC6C595 vyzera zauimavo.... asi to skusim prekopat s tymto cipom :agree:
0

maskrtnik01
Ultimate člen
Ultimate člen
Príspevky: 2574
Dátum registrácie: 20 Júl 2010, 00:00
Bydlisko: okolie KE
Vek: 27

Re: Ovladanie 7 Segment displeja

Príspevok od používateľa maskrtnik01 » 16 Mar 2019, 21:11

Akurát pozor na to, že je open-drain, čiže spínať môže len katódy.
Na anódy musí ísť niečo iné - alebo ešte lepšie priamo na napájaciu vetvu, tých registrov môže byť na jednej zbernici viacej.
0

Feneon
Stály člen
Stály člen
Príspevky: 269
Dátum registrácie: 17 Aug 2014, 10:58
Bydlisko: Partizánske - okolie

Re: Ovladanie 7 Segment displeja

Príspevok od používateľa Feneon » 17 Mar 2019, 10:36

Q1 má slabé kladné "predpätie". R2 pripoj priamo na bázu Q1. Všetky rezistory 10K. Zaujímalo by ma ktorý tranzistor zostáva primárne otvorený v tedy keď nemá...
0

Atlass
Nový člen
Nový člen
Príspevky: 76
Dátum registrácie: 16 Mar 2019, 16:29

Re: Ovladanie 7 Segment displeja

Príspevok od používateľa Atlass » 27 Apr 2019, 17:10

Zdravim

Nakonic som pouzil 2x 74hc595 + uln2003a.
Mam vsak novy problem :-D a to s rusenim 74hc595. Uz pri slabom dotiku mi vypadava display. Na napajanie som dal aj kondik 150nF ale pomohlo to len ciastocne... Dokonca sa staci dotknut plastovej casti displeya a vypadne...

Ma niekto skusenosti s riesenim takehoto problemu?
0

Používateľov profilový obrázok
josek
Zaslúžilý člen
Zaslúžilý člen
Príspevky: 1082
Dátum registrácie: 10 Jan 2012, 12:12
Bydlisko: PN
Vek: 71

Re: Ovladanie 7 Segment displeja

Príspevok od používateľa josek » 27 Apr 2019, 17:27

Ja by som to videl na studenák, praskutý spoj, alebo päticu, ak tam je?
0

Atlass
Nový člen
Nový člen
Príspevky: 76
Dátum registrácie: 16 Mar 2019, 16:29

Re: Ovladanie 7 Segment displeja

Príspevok od používateľa Atlass » 27 Apr 2019, 17:47

Je tam obycajna patica... Cele to mam v plastovom rozvadzaci... Staci zasuchotat reflexnou vestou pri nom a vypadne to :lol:... Ale ked po tom trieskam a trasiem s tym tak je to ok... Vadi tomu staticka elektrina ktora sa vytvory pri tom suchotani pravdepoddobne :confused: a patranim som dospel ze to roby prave ta 74hc595... Ked sa dotknem napr toho uln2003a tak je to ok...
0

Atlass
Nový člen
Nový člen
Príspevky: 76
Dátum registrácie: 16 Mar 2019, 16:29

Re: Ovladanie 7 Segment displeja

Príspevok od používateľa Atlass » 28 Apr 2019, 18:58

Takze problem som nakoniec vyriesil tak ze som na 74hc595 dal jednostranny plosak ktoty mal medenu vrstvu pripojenu na zem.. 8)
0

breta1
Power user
Power user
Príspevky: 9330
Dátum registrácie: 06 Feb 2009, 00:00
Bydlisko: brno

Re: Ovladanie 7 Segment displeja

Príspevok od používateľa breta1 » 29 Apr 2019, 10:16

Mi to připadá, že nejsou korektně zapojeny vstupy 10-14 nebo je některý ve vzduchu
0

Používateľov profilový obrázok
josek
Zaslúžilý člen
Zaslúžilý člen
Príspevky: 1082
Dátum registrácie: 10 Jan 2012, 12:12
Bydlisko: PN
Vek: 71

Re: Ovladanie 7 Segment displeja

Príspevok od používateľa josek » 29 Apr 2019, 10:48

Aj mne to pripadá, že je to jedna z možností, ktoré som napísal vyššie
0

Atlass
Nový člen
Nový člen
Príspevky: 76
Dátum registrácie: 16 Mar 2019, 16:29

Re: Ovladanie 7 Segment displeja

Príspevok od používateľa Atlass » 30 Apr 2019, 18:26

Studaky som si kontroloval... nazoja stacilo byt nabity stat. El. A vypadlo to... Skusim pripojit datove piny o zem cez 10k odpor a uvidim ci to pomoze. Odtienenie suciastky mi pomohlo... Mam tam 2x 7seg display a oba robia to iste...
0

Používateľov profilový obrázok
josek
Zaslúžilý člen
Zaslúžilý člen
Príspevky: 1082
Dátum registrácie: 10 Jan 2012, 12:12
Bydlisko: PN
Vek: 71

Re: Ovladanie 7 Segment displeja

Príspevok od používateľa josek » 30 Apr 2019, 19:46

Tak musí byť chyba v konštruktérovi. Nezapojil obvod tak ako mal. Na inom vlákne som písal, že najviac CMOSov alebo aj TTL :pain: odchádza iba vinou zle navrhnutého obvodu a nie vinou výrobcu. Viem o tom svoje
Ale ty môžeš byť svetlá výnimka :)
0

Atlass
Nový člen
Nový člen
Príspevky: 76
Dátum registrácie: 16 Mar 2019, 16:29

Re: Ovladanie 7 Segment displeja

Príspevok od používateľa Atlass » 30 Apr 2019, 20:44

To je samozrejme mozne. .. snazim sa len najst odpoved preco sa deje to co sa deje :pain: vychadzal som zo schem co mi ponukol google... Ak mate nejake overene zapojenie sem s nim a ja si to skontrolujem podla toho... Nemam s navrhom velke skusenosti... To je aj dovod preco to riesim v tejto teme.
0

romiadam
Ultimate člen
Ultimate člen
Príspevky: 4418
Dátum registrácie: 09 Apr 2008, 00:00
Bydlisko: Wicklow, Irsko
Vek: 47

Re: Ovladanie 7 Segment displeja

Príspevok od používateľa romiadam » 30 Apr 2019, 21:08

snazim sa len najst odpoved preco sa deje to co sa deje :pain: vychadzal som zo schem co mi ponukol google...
Jaj google... Cely internet je zapratany bordelom ako aj youtube (suer priklad je perpetum mobile stroje)
Ja dam na google nefuncnu schemu a vsetci co si ju stiahnu a skonstruju sa budu divit ze to neide....
Vela ludi dava schemy na internet bez overenia aleb poriadneho skontrolovania ci je vsetko OK. Staci niekde zabudnut dat bodku na prekrizene spoje alebo tam omylom dat a problem je na svete.
Funkcne schemy sa hladaju na elektro forach alebo z overenyh elektro stranok. Alebo ked uz tak tak si to pred skonstruovanm daj niekym overit, ci to moze fungovat.

Pozri si toto:
https://www.youtube.com/watch?v=eejhQsyuWDc

Stiahni si to niekde na internete (na konci videa mas link, mozno bude fungovat) a mozes sa hrat s logickymi obvodmi a neminies ani euro a nic neodpalis.
Alebo sa tu zaregistruj
https://www.multisim.com/get-started/
a mozes to robit online. Neskusal som to.

Alebo ma nekto z vas (vsetc na Svetelelktro) lepsiu alternativu neakeho free simulatora logickych obodov? Ja som toto len narychlo vygooglil. Vyzera to schopne.
0
Naposledy upravil/-a romiadam v 30 Apr 2019, 21:29, upravené celkom 2 krát.
Prepáčte mi za diakritiku a preklepy - väčšinou píšem z mobilu a ENG klavesnice.
(výroky nemenovaného člena fóra:) ...základy elektrotechniky ovládam dokonale, tak napr. taký tyristor neviem ako presne funguje

peterple
Ultimate člen
Ultimate člen
Príspevky: 2328
Dátum registrácie: 25 Jún 2013, 21:06
Bydlisko: Krajné
Vek: 57
Kontaktovať používateľa:

Re: Ovladanie 7 Segment displeja

Príspevok od používateľa peterple » 30 Apr 2019, 21:25

Ok chceš overené zapojenie. Nech sa páči. Tu máš ideový náčrt z tebou obľúbeného internetu.
Obrázok
Použité tu
https://www.google.sk/maps/@48.7012923, ... 6656?hl=sk
Rok výroby 1998. Hodiny majú teplomer, synchronizáciu s DCF. Pôvodný displej bol rovnako veľký ale segmenty boli z vysokosvietivých LED ∅5mm. Jeden segment tri rady LED, celkovo asi 1000ks LED (jedna vtedy stála 10Sk). Asi tak po 15 rokoch sa LED vysvietili a boli nahradené páskovou LED technológoiu. Riadenie segmentov aj riadenie hodín zostalo pôvodné. Krabica nie je moja robota.
Je pre teba 20 rokov nepretržitej prevádzky dostatočné overenie?

Komplet zapojenie z pochopiteľných dôvodov nezverejním. Ani ty nič nezverejňuješ ale dožaduješ sa rady. Zaujímavé. Skús pri tom tvojom výrobku lupnúť pár krát trafopájkou. Alebo zapoj do tej istej zásuvky neodrušený vysavač. Ak to pobeží problém si vyriešil.
0
Ukáž múdremu chybu a on sa ti poďakuje. Ukáž chybu hlupákovi a on sa urazí.

Atlass
Nový člen
Nový člen
Príspevky: 76
Dátum registrácie: 16 Mar 2019, 16:29

Re: Ovladanie 7 Segment displeja

Príspevok od používateľa Atlass » 30 Apr 2019, 21:27

Takže som si prešiel zapojenie a našiel som chybu v tom že mi úplne vypadlo napájanie pre pin 10 (MR -> Master Reclear) ktorý tu bol už pár krát spomenutý. čiže na plošáku nemal žiadne pripojenie. Dúfam že vás teda už nebudem zaťažovať takýmito sprostosťami :) a Ďakujem za rady :agree:
0

Napísať odpoveď
  • Podobné témy
    Odpovedí
    Zobrazení
    Posledný príspevok